Assessing Lawyer Experience
When picking a criminal defense attorney, examining their experience is vital. You'll wish to dive deep right into their previous cases to understand not simply the quantity of cases they've handled, yet the high quality of results attained.
It's not nearly how much time they have actually been exercising, yet exactly how well they've managed situations comparable to your own. Try to find specifics: Have they managed fees like yours before? The number of of those cases went to trial, and what were the results?
It's vital you understand they've got a strong track record with successful outcomes in circumstances similar to what you're dealing with. Experience in a court room is specifically very useful if your case mosts likely to trial. You do not just desire someone who understands the law; you require a person who maneuvers effectively within the court room characteristics.

Assessing Interaction Skills
Assessing communication skills is important when picking a criminal defense lawyer. You'll desire somebody who not only speaks clearly but additionally pays attention effectively. Your lawyer ought to make you feel comprehended and make certain that you understand every facet of your situation.
Search for a lawyer that can explain complex legal terms in straightforward language. They ought to be friendly, making it simple for you to ask concerns and reveal concerns. Notice just how they connect during your initial appointment. Are they person? Do they offer thorough answers or thrill via explanations?
Good interaction additionally indicates staying in touch. Your lawyer should update you on a regular basis regarding your instance's development. Examine if they choose emails, phone calls, or in person conferences and see if their favored approach aligns with your demands.
Finally, consider their capability to connect under pressure. Court room settings are high-stress environments, and you need somebody who can express your defense plainly and well in front of a discretionary.

Recognizing Protection Methods
Comprehending the different defense techniques your lawyer might use is vital to effectively browsing your instance. Each technique hinges on the specifics of the costs you're encountering and the evidence versus you. Allow's look into what you need to understand.
First off, if there's an absence of evidence, your legal representative could suggest that the prosecution hasn't satisfied its burden of proof. Remember, it's not your work to verify virtue; it's the prosecutor's work to confirm sense of guilt past a sensible question. If they can not, you need to be acquitted.
One more usual strategy is self-defense, particularly in cases involving fees like assault or murder. If you were securing yourself, your attorney might use this method to warrant your activities legally. This calls for confirming that your understanding of risk was reasonable and that your response was proportional to that risk.
Occasionally, your defense could entail questioning the legitimacy of exactly how evidence was obtained. If police violated your rights during the examination, proof might be suppressed, which can substantially deteriorate the prosecution's situation.
Lastly, your lawyer may discuss a plea bargain if it serves your benefit. This usually happens if the proof versus you is solid however there are alleviating elements that might result in decreased costs or sentencing.
Recognizing these techniques aids you review your case more effectively with your legal representative.
